"Phoebe Siegler first meets Charles Heist in a strip mall office on the eastern edge of Los Angeles. She's looking for her friend's missing daughter, Arabella, and hires Heist as a guide. A laconic loner who keeps a rescued opossum in a desk drawer, Heist intrigues the sarcastic and garrulous Phoebe. Reluctantly, he agrees to help. The unlikely pair navigate the enclaves of desert-dwelling vagabonds and find that Arabella is in serious trouble--caught in the middle of a violent standoff that only Heist, mysteriously, can end. Phoebe's trip to the desert was always going to be strange, but it was never supposed to be dangerous ..."--Jacket flap.
